E-learning Participants

 

 

Employees can be added to an E-learning course by clicking on the "Participant" symbol. Groups can be assigned directly. Individual employees can be added via email address or personnel number.

 


Add Authors:

Authors have editing rights for the E-learning without being registered or counted as a participant. You can manage content and add lessons without having access to the reports.

They do not have access rights to the evaluation data and should be removed from the author role if they have to complete the E-learning themselves as a mandatory training course.


E-Learning Employee Progress

 

 

You can view the progress and participation of employees in an e-learning course using the evaluation function. Here you have a comprehensive overview of the status and progress of all participants in the respective e-learning course.
Overview of functions:

 


1. Manual reset: You can manually reset the e-learning for all employees if, for example, content has been updated or the e-learning needs to be run through again.


2. Filter function: Using the filter option, you can search for and display individual statuses or specific employees within the e-learning.


3. Export function: Using the export function, you can download the progress data as an Excel file for external analysis or archiving.

 


There is also an "archive" symbol that takes you to an overview of all reset e-learning courses. All participants whose progress has been reset are listed here. An automatic reset can be triggered, for example, by the expiration of the e-learning course's validity period.


Self-resetting by employees

 

 

Employees have the option of resetting an e-learning course independently, provided that the “Automatic Reset” function is activated and the e-learning course has been marked as completed. 
 

 


Manually setting the status of a participant to "completed"

If an e-learning course should be manually marked as “completed” for an employee, you can do this as follows:

 

 

1. Click the check mark in the “Completed” tab.

 

 

2. Select the completion date and confirm with “Save”.

 

 

The e-learning is now marked as completed for the participant.
